Avoid use during pregnancy

If you are pregnant, using the IPL handset should be postponed for precautionary reasons. However there is no scientific evidence that supports the idea that this device is likely to cause any harm.

Do not use over permanent body tattoos

When you want flawless skin, it is best that you go around your permanent body tattoos. The IPL handset is sensitive to black tones and your tattoo is likely to have a chromatic reaction if you go over it.

Just go around the tattoo region after a shave and treat the follicles with the IPL handset to get smooth and flawless skin.

Guidelines when tanning

Tanning is popular in western countries where there is a majority of Caucasian population. It gives a bronze skin colour that is truly reminiscent of the golden hue and is a major trend in the region.

For people who tan and want to use the at home IPL hair removal handset, it is best to tan at least 48 hours after using the handset. Also, if you are already tanning, then make sure you restrain for a minimum two weeks before another IPL hair removal session.
